WirelessDevNet.com Expands News Offerings For The Architects Of The Wireless Web
NICEVILLE, Fla., June 20, 2000-- The Wireless Developer Network Announces Industry News Available Anytime, Anywhere Via HTML, WAP, AvantGo, Palm.Net, and RSS

The Wireless Developer Network (http://www.wirelessdevnet.com), the leading technology portal for information technology professionals in the wireless and mobile computing industries, announced today that it has expanded its daily news offerings to fully meet the needs of its global audience. This includes an unprecedented variety of options:
  • Standard HTML
  • AvantGo format for PalmOS and Windows CE users
  • A Palm Query Application (PQA) for Palm VII and OmniSky users
  • WML formatted news for WAP device users (accessible at http://news.wirelessdevnet.com)
  • RSS news feed for web developers wishing to incorporate industry news into their own sites or home pages

About WirelessDevNet.com

The Wireless Developer Network is the premier online community for information technology professionals interested in mobile computing and wireless communications. The portal features content in the form of articles, columns, product reviews, jobs, and tutorials designed to keep its audience on the cutting edge in this fast-moving industry. The site's daily news currently reaches thousands of industry professionals and online commerce targeted at the technical professional will go live in July 2000. The Wireless Developer Network is owned and operated by GeoComm International Corporation (http://www.geocomm.com), a leading developer of online communities for technical professionals.
